Job Summary
We are seeking a Principal Hardware Design Engineer to play a critical role in the design and development of advanced AI/ML hardware systems. This role requires deep expertise in electrical engineering system-level architecture and complex server hardware design.
The successful candidate will lead the development of system-level PCBAs and collaborate across architecture mechanical power thermal and firmware teams to deliver high-performance and reliable AI compute platforms. This individual will also serve as a technical leader driving design excellence and helping shape next-generation AI infrastructure platforms.

Responsibilities and Duties
- Lead the development and implementation of multiple simultaneous system-level PCBAs supporting AI/ML platforms.
- Drive system-level design implementation including electrical design PCB layout guidance and coordination across electrical mechanical power thermal and firmware domains.
- Design and implement system management bus topologies spanning multiple boards and devices.
- Define connector pinouts for high-speed and low-speed interconnects across system platforms.
- Participate in prototype builds and factory bring-up activities.
- Lead PCBA bring-up and hardware debugging in the lab across engineering teams ODM partners and customers.
- Develop and approve board validation plans to ensure design robustness and functionality.
- Collaborate with manufacturing operations to ensure test fixtures and production test programs provide adequate coverage.
- Support joint development programs with server ODM partners.
- Travel internationally as required to support manufacturing and system integration.
